Power needed
38–200 W
per channel, into 4 ohms

To hit 95 dB peaks at 3 m from a pair of KEF Q6 Meta, you need at least 38 W a channel. More than 200 W is wasted here — that is all KEF rates the speaker to take.

Show the working
  • 95 dB target at the seat
  • +4.8 dB for 3.0 m of distance
  • -3 dB for a stereo pair
  • -81.0 dB effective sensitivity
  • 3.0 dB taken off to convert the 4 ohm 2.83V rating to dB per watt
  • 2 dB allowed for optimistic published sensitivity
  • Published sensitivity 86 dB, used as 81.0 dB per watt.

45 power amplifiers that would also drive them

Listed separately because they are not a complete system: a power amplifier has no volume control and no inputs to speak of, so you need a preamplifier or a streaming preamp as well. Worth it if you already own one, or if you want to buy the two halves separately.

Sensitivity and impedance figures are the manufacturer's own. We read sensitivity as dB at 2.83 V/1 m and take 2 dB off it, because published figures run high. Treat the result as a well-founded starting point, not a measurement. Full KEF Q6 Meta specs.
